Department Laboratories
The Department operates a number of laboratories, both for teaching and research purposes. A brief description of the laboratories available is provided below.

Students of the Department also have access to the University’s general purpose computer laboratories. These laboratories, with a total of 140 workstations, offer a wide variety of software including office applications, programming environments, mathematical packages. The laboratories provide high-speed Internet access and printing facilities and are accessible 08:00 to 21:00 daily.

 
Physics Lab
Laboratory used by engineering students to carry out experiments in Physics.

The laboratory operates in the Nicosia campus and offers the students a dedicated and fully equipped space for the performance of practical sessions. A wide range of experiments in the Mechanics, Dynamics, Electromagnetism, Heat and Waves can take place giving the students a hands-on experience and understanding of the basic laws and principles of physics.

 
Renewable Energy Sources (RES) Laboratory
The Laboratory is used for Research & Development on Renewable Energy Resources (RES) and Hydrogen (H2), focussing on Solar/Wind Energy and Hydrogen Technologies. The laboratory is mostly used by the Researchers to perform high quality research within National and European projects. It is also used for demonstrations in the Materials and Energy courses taken by the Mechanical Engineering students.
 
Materials Characterization Laboratory
The Laboratory is used for Research & Development on Hi-Tech materials focussing on the characterization of such materials.The laboratory is mostly used by the Researchers to perform high quality research within National and European projects.
 
Vehicle Systems Laboratory
Laboratory used by students to simulate and view various vehicle systems such as chassis, engines, transmissions, rear axles and electrical and electronic systems
 
Materials Preparation and Processing Laboratory
The Laboratory is used for Research & Development on Hi-Tech materials focussing on the preparation and processing of such materialsThe laboratory is mostly used by the Researchers to perform high quality research within National and European projects.
 
Mechanical Engineering Laboratory |

Laboratory used by Department students for conducting various experimental tests in the area of materials, metrology, fluid Mechanics, air conditioning and refrigeration.

 
Mechanical Engineering Laboratory II
The Mechanical Engineering Laboratory II covers an area of approximately 50 square meters of space and can facilitate up to 12 students at a time.
